Zucchini growing large poly tunnels 
A crop of courgettes growing in a plastic greenhouse. - - Training and Extension: ALG/83/002. The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O) as executing agency, together with a national team of officers from the "Centre National PàȤagogique Agricole", aim to improve agricultural techniques and increase of yields through training and extension activities. Pilot extension operations will be conducted on holdings and farms in six districts representing the main ecological zones of the country. Priority will be given to major staples, market garden crops, fruit trees, Saharan crops, poultry-keeping, sheep, cattle and small animal raising.
